Understanding Canonical URLs: SEO Best Practices Explained

Learn how to optimize your website with canonical URLs. This guide covers SEO best practices to avoid duplicate content issues and improve your site's ranking

Understanding Canonical URLs: SEO Best Practices Explained

In the ever-evolving world of SEO, keeping your website optimized for search engines is key to staying ahead of the competition. One often-overlooked yet crucial aspect of this is the use of canonical URLs. If your website has multiple pages with similar content, or if some of your URLs produce the same content, search engines might get confused about which version to rank. That's where canonical URLs come into play.

This guide will help you understand what canonical URLs are, why they matter for SEO, and how to implement best practices to ensure your site remains optimized and avoids common pitfalls.

What Are Canonical URLs?

Canonical URLs are a technical tool used in SEO to indicate to search engines which version of a webpage should be considered the "master" or primary version when there are multiple versions of the same content. They help prevent duplicate content issues that could harm your rankings by consolidating signals from different pages into one authoritative URL.

When a search engine sees two or more URLs with the same or very similar content, it may not know which one to prioritize, leading to potential indexing issues and diluted ranking signals. By specifying a canonical URL, you tell search engines which version of a page you want to be treated as the primary one.

Why Canonical URLs Matter for SEO

Canonical URLs play a vital role in preserving your SEO efforts and ensuring your website's content is properly indexed. Here are some reasons why canonical tags are essential:

Preventing Duplicate Content Issues: Duplicate content can harm your SEO, as search engines may see similar pages as competing against each other. This can dilute your ranking signals, as search engines struggle to determine which page to display in search results. By setting a canonical URL, you guide search engines toward the right version of your content.

Consolidating Link Equity: If multiple versions of a page exist, backlinks can be spread across various URLs, which weakens the overall SEO value of your content. A canonical tag ensures that link equity is concentrated on the preferred URL, improving its chances of ranking higher in search results.

Improving Crawl Efficiency: Search engines have a limited budget when it comes to crawling websites. If your site has several versions of the same page, you're wasting that budget. By using canonical URLs, you help search engines focus on the most important pages, ensuring that your site is crawled efficiently and indexed correctly.

Enhancing User Experience: By directing users to the correct page and avoiding unnecessary redirects or duplicate content, canonical URLs provide a seamless experience. This consistency is crucial for retaining visitors and building trust with your audience.

Common Situations Requiring Canonical URLs

Canonical URLs are particularly useful in a variety of scenarios where duplicate content may arise. Some of the most common include:

Multiple Versions of the Same Page: If your site offers content in multiple formats, such as PDF and HTML, canonical URLs can prevent search engines from seeing these as duplicate content. By setting a canonical tag, you signal which version should be indexed and ranked.

HTTPS vs. HTTP: Many websites have both secure (HTTPS) and non-secure (HTTP) versions of their pages. Without canonical URLs, search engines might see these as separate pages. Adding a canonical tag ensures that search engines recognize the HTTPS version as the preferred option.

Dynamic URL Parameters: E-commerce sites often generate dynamic URLs based on search filters or session IDs. These URLs may produce the same content but appear different to search engines. Canonical URLs tell search engines which version to index, avoiding duplicate content problems.

Content Syndication: If you republish your content on other platforms, canonical URLs are essential. They help ensure that search engines recognize the original source, preventing your site from being penalized for duplicate content across different domains.

How to Implement Canonical URLs Correctly

Now that you understand the importance of canonical URLs, it’s time to implement them effectively. Below are some SEO best practices to follow when setting canonical URLs on your site.

Choose the Right Canonical URL

When selecting a canonical URL, ensure it’s the most relevant version of your page. If you’re dealing with product pages on an e-commerce site, for example, the URL with the most valuable content (including descriptions, reviews, and other unique elements) should be your canonical URL.

Use Absolute URLs

When adding canonical tags to your pages, always use absolute URLs (i.e., the full URL including "https://www.domain.com"). This provides clarity to search engines and prevents any confusion regarding which page should be treated as canonical.

Avoid Self-Referencing Canonical Tags Where Unnecessary

While it's perfectly fine to use self-referencing canonical tags, they are often redundant when a page only exists in one form. However, if you're unsure whether multiple versions of a page might appear, including a self-referencing tag can be a safe way to ensure consistency.

Update Canonical Tags for Pagination

For websites with pagination, such as blog archives or e-commerce category pages, you should set the canonical tag to point to the first page in the series, not individual paginated URLs. This helps consolidate ranking signals and ensures that the content is indexed properly.

Use Canonical Tags Across All Devices

Make sure your canonical URLs are the same across desktop and mobile versions of your site. This avoids potential confusion when search engines try to index both versions of your content and helps unify your SEO signals.

Handle Canonicals with Internationalized Websites

For websites with different language or region-specific versions, using canonical tags is critical. In addition to hreflang tags, which signal language targeting, canonical URLs help you specify the master version of your content, preventing duplication across international versions of your site.

Canonical URL Mistakes to Avoid

Despite their benefits, canonical URLs can be mishandled. Here are some common mistakes to watch out for:

Pointing Canonical Tags to Non-Canonical Pages:

Always ensure your canonical URL points to the most authoritative page.

Avoid linking to pages that are redirecting or have little content.

Overusing Canonical Tags:

Not every page needs a canonical tag. Overuse can confuse search engines and dilute the value of your SEO efforts. Use canonical tags only when there are multiple versions of the same content.

Incorrectly Handling Parameterized URLs:

When working with dynamic URLs, ensure your canonical URL points to the cleanest, most user-friendly version of the page. Use parameter handling tools like Google Search Console to specify how parameters should be treated.

Failing to Regularly Audit Canonical Tags:

Websites change over time, and so do your URLs. Regularly audit your site to ensure that canonical tags are still accurate and aligned with your current SEO strategy.

Canonical URLs are a powerful tool for controlling how your content is indexed and ranked by search engines. By implementing them correctly, you can avoid duplicate content issues, improve your site’s crawl efficiency, and consolidate link equity to boost your SEO rankings. Whether you're dealing with e-commerce products, content syndication, or complex dynamic URLs, using canonical URLs strategically ensures that search engines always prioritize the right content.

Optimizing your site’s canonical URLs should be an ongoing part of your SEO strategy. Regular audits and adjustments are essential to keeping your site properly indexed and your rankings strong. By understanding the nuances of canonical URLs and applying best practices, you can maintain a well-optimized, search-friendly website.

FAQ: Canonical URLs and SEO Best Practices

What is a canonical URL?

A canonical URL is a tag used to tell search engines which version of a webpage should be considered the primary one when there are multiple versions of the same content. It helps prevent duplicate content issues and consolidates ranking signals from different URLs.

Why are canonical URLs important for SEO?

Canonical URLs are crucial for SEO because they prevent duplicate content, consolidate link equity, improve crawl efficiency, and enhance user experience. By telling search engines which page to prioritize, canonical URLs help your website maintain strong rankings.

When should I use a canonical URL?

Canonical URLs should be used when there are multiple versions of the same content on your site. Common situations include:

Pages available in both HTTP and HTTPS versions

Dynamic URLs with parameters

Multiple pages offering the same content (such as PDFs and HTML)

Syndicated content republished on different platforms

How do canonical URLs prevent duplicate content?

When search engines find multiple URLs with similar or identical content, they might consider it duplicate content, which can harm your SEO. Canonical URLs tell search engines which version to index and rank, avoiding confusion and protecting your rankings.

Can I use canonical URLs on my e-commerce site?

Yes, e-commerce sites often generate dynamic URLs based on product filters or session IDs. Canonical URLs ensure that only the preferred version of each page is indexed by search engines, preventing duplicate content issues.

Should I use self-referencing canonical tags?

Self-referencing canonical tags can be used as a precaution when you’re unsure whether multiple versions of a page might exist. However, if there’s only one version of the page, they may be unnecessary.

How do canonical URLs work with paginated content?

For paginated content, like blog archives or e-commerce categories, the canonical tag should point to the first page in the series. This helps consolidate ranking signals and ensures the content is indexed properly.

What’s the difference between canonical URLs and hreflang tags?

Canonical URLs help prevent duplicate content by pointing to the primary version of a page, while hreflang tags are used to indicate language or region-specific versions of a page. Both can be used together on internationalized websites to ensure the right content is indexed.

Can I use canonical URLs for syndicated content?

Yes, if you republish your content on different websites or platforms, using a canonical URL ensures that search engines recognize the original source, preventing penalties for duplicate content across domains.

Should I use absolute URLs in my canonical tags?

Yes, always use absolute URLs (e.g., “https://www.domain.com/page”) rather than relative URLs. This ensures clarity for search engines and avoids any ambiguity about which page should be treated as canonical.

What are some common mistakes to avoid with canonical URLs?

Some common mistakes include:

Pointing canonical tags to non-authoritative pages

Overusing canonical tags unnecessarily

Incorrectly handling parameterized URLs

Failing to regularly audit canonical tags for accuracy

How often should I audit my canonical URLs?

You should regularly audit your canonical URLs to ensure they’re still accurate, especially after making changes to your website structure or content. Regular audits help maintain strong SEO performance by preventing duplicate content and ranking issues.

Can canonical URLs improve user experience?

Yes, canonical URLs improve user experience by directing visitors to the correct version of your page, avoiding confusion from duplicate content, and ensuring a seamless browsing experience.

Get in Touch

Website – https://www.webinfomatrix.com
Mobile - +91 9212306116
Whatsapp – https://call.whatsapp.com/voice/9rqVJyqSNMhpdFkKPZGYKj
Skype – shalabh.mishra
Telegram – shalabhmishra
Email - info@webinfomatrix.com

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ow